补骨脂醇提物对大鼠尿内源性代谢产物的影响

  本文选题:补骨脂醇提物 + 代谢组学 ; 参考:《中国药理学与毒理学杂志》2015年06期


【摘要】:目的基于代谢组学的方法研究补骨脂醇提物(EEFP)对正常大鼠尿液内源性代谢产物的影响。方法雄性SD大鼠每天1次分别ig给予EEFP 0.54,1.08和1.62 g·kg~(- 1),连续给药2周,末次给药后收集12 h尿液。应用超高效液相色谱/四极杆飞行时间质谱(UPLC-Q-TOF-MS)分析尿液,Mass Lynx采集并处理数据,采用主成分分析(PCA)方法和偏最小二乘判别分析(PLS-DA)方法,分析各组大鼠内源性代谢产物的差别,通过正交偏最小二乘法(OPLS-DA)、变量重要程度(VIP)和t检验筛选潜在生物标志物并测定其相对含量。结果 PCA结果显示,各组样本点较好地聚合在一起,各EEFP给药组与空白对照组互相完全分离,且与空白对照组之间的距离随EEFP给药剂量的增加而增大;EEFP 0.54,1.08和1.62 g·kg~(- 1)中对甲酚葡糖苷酸和半乳糖-β-1,4-木糖相对含量分别为40.0±11.2,2.7±2.6,16.8±6.3和45.9±16.4,32.6±22.1,8.0±8.3,明显低于空白对照组的107.0±26.9和82.3±13.6(P0.01);EEFP 1.08和1.62 g·kg~(- 1)中5-L-谷氨酰基-牛磺酸、葡萄糖酸内酯相对含量分别为22.4±10.0,47.6±19.1和138.2±18.8,337.3±64.0,明显高于空白对照组的2.6±1.6和20.5±6.8(P0.01);EEFP 1.62 g·kg~(- 1)组D-泛酸-L-半胱氨酸相对含量为74.2±31.5,明显高于空白对照组的0.6±0.5(P0.01);随EEFP给药剂量的增加,D-泛酸-L-半胱氨酸、5-L-谷氨酰基-牛磺酸和葡萄糖酸内酯含量呈升高的趋势(P0.01),半乳糖-β-1,4-木糖和对甲酚葡糖苷酸含量呈下降的趋势(P0.01)。结论 EEFP给药2周后,大鼠尿内源性物质有显著改变,与能量代谢、酪氨酸和牛磺酸代谢以及葡萄糖代谢有关。
